Yamaha XT 600 Z Tenere (reduced Effect) - 1991 Specifications and Reviews
The 1991 Yamaha XT 600 Z Tenere reduced effect is an accessible adventure bike ideal for novice and intermediate riders seeking lightweight off-road capability. Its air-cooled single-cylinder engine delivers modest power with excellent reliability, while the narrow chassis and manageable weight make it nimble on varied terrain. Best known for dependable performance and affordability, it remains a popular entry-level dual-sport motorcycle.

Engine and Transmission Specifications | |
| Transmission type,final drive | Chain |
| Gearbox | 5-speed |
| Cooling system | Air |
| Fuel control | OHC |
| Valves per cylinder | 4 |
| Bore x stroke | 95.0 x 84.0 mm (3.7 x 3.3 inches) |
| Compression | 8.5:1 |
| Top speed | 135.0 km/h (83.9 mph) |
| Power | 27.00 |
| Engine type | Single cylinder, four-stroke |
| Capacity: | 595.00 ccm (36.31 cubic inches) |
Brakes, suspension, Frame and wheels | |
| Rear brakes | Single disc |
| Front brakes | Single disc |
| Rear tyre dimensions | 4.60-18 |
| Front tyre dimensions | 3.00-21 |
| | |
Physical measures and capacities | |
| Fuel capacity | 23.00 litres (6.08 gallons) |
| Weight incl. oil, gas, etc | 186.0 kg (410.1 pounds) |

Rider Profile
| Best For | This is a restricted (reduced-effect) version of the XT600 Tenere, best suited to newer riders or those on a learner-friendly license who still want a genuine big-bore adventure bike feel. |
| Purpose | Built as a long-distance dual-sport for tackling rough tracks, desert-style rallies, and multi-day overland trips rather than fast road riding. |
| Rider Fit | The tall seat height, 186kg wet weight, and long-travel suspension demand a reasonably fit, confident rider comfortable standing on the pegs and managing a top-heavy bike at low speed. |
| Character | A rugged, single-cylinder workhorse with a big 23-litre tank, simple air-cooled mechanicals, and classic Paris-Dakar styling that rewards patience over outright pace. |
| Not Ideal For | Not for riders wanting sharp cornering performance, high top speed, or a plush, low-effort commuting experience. |
